Recent investigation from sociologists Michael Rosenfeld and Sonia Hausen of Stanford college and Reuben Thomas of this college of brand new Mexico reveals the immense effect online dating sites today wields. Based on the learn, online dating is among the most preferred method for heterosexual partners in the us to fulfill. Information from 2009 showed that the percentage of heterosexual lovers just who came across on line increased from 0 per cent in 1995 to about 22 per cent last year. Today, that wide variety is nearer to 39 per cent.

On the other hand, getting launched to romantic associates through a person’s social media has dramatically decreased. Meeting online eclipsed conference through friends and family the very first time around 2013. “the standard system of dating, mediated by family and friends, was actually designed to offer guarantees that any potential partner was truly vetted and vouched for by trusted alters, the family and friends members,” penned the study’s writers.

So why are the singles deciding to trust corporations as matchmakers over their private connections? There are various feasible factors.

One idea is it should perform with option. a dating platform can provide the means to access a somewhat bigger swimming pool of prospective suitors than a friend can. This will be specifically beneficial for people that live-in remote places or that are searching for something which is tough to acquire. Specific niche online dating services, for example, occur specifically to simply help those with narrower industries of prospective friends discover a match.

Another concept recommends it’s about how good we realize each other (or not). A pal or member of the family can try to broker a romantic commitment, nonetheless they will only be successful if they understand both parties on a deeply intimate amount. Not every person feels comfortable revealing extremely information that is personal with those they know, but they cannot have the same qualms about discussing it using algorithm of a dating application.

Other concepts hypothesize that option of details lies in the root of online dating sites’s achievements. Tech makes it much simpler to obtain current information on a bigger amount of people than a person ever could. In accordance with information analysis, experiments and equipment reading, online dating systems are able to continuously enhance their coordinating formulas for better precision.
